Congressman Lucas Cosponsors Deceptive Labeling Legislation – Real MEAT Act

Washington, D.C. – This week, Congressman Frank Lucas (OK-03) joined 20 of his House colleagues in cosponsoring H.R. 4881- the Real MEAT Act, a bi- partisan bill addressing deceptive labeling practices in alternative protein products. “Consumers shouldn’t have to second guess food labels when shopping for groceries,” said Congressman Lucas. “Plant- based protein products have the potential to confuse consumers especially when they are marketed in a deceptive way. Oklahoma’s cattle producers must be able to compete on a fair and transparent playing field and consumers need to be rightly and safely informed about the products they’re purchasing. I’m proud…
